    Navigating Digital Addresses: Where Does Pseionestreamse Software Live Online?

    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ty of the digital address of Pseionestreamse Software. In the realm of cloud computing and networked applications, this is often the most relevant 'address' for day-to-day operations. If Pseionestreamse Software is a cloud-based service (Software as a Service, or SaaS), its digital address is essentially the URL or IP address range where its servers are hosted. This could be a specific domain like app.pseionestreamse.com or a range of IP addresses managed by a cloud provider like A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ud. Understanding these digital addresses is critical for IT administrators. Why? Because you need to configure your network's firewalls and security policies to allow access to these addresses. If Pseionestreamse Software needs to communicate with other services, knowing its digital address (or the addresses it uses) helps in setting up secure connections and APIs. For instance, if Pseionestreamse Software integrates with your existing CRM, the IT team will need to ensure that the relevant ports and IP addresses are open for seamless data exchange. Furthermore, for troubleshooting performance issues or connectivity problems, knowing the digital address of the servers hosting Pseionestreamse Software can be invaluable. You might need to check latency to those servers or verify that they are reachable from your network. If Pseionestreamse Software is an on-premises solution that you've installed, the 'digital address' becomes more about the internal network. This could be the server's hostname or its private IP address within your company's network. Accessing it might involve typing http://pseionestreamse-server:8080 into your browser or connecting via a specific port. Security is also a major factor here; securing these internal addresses prevents unauthorized access from outside your network. So, when you're thinking about the digital address of Pseionestreamse Software, consider whether it’s a public-facing cloud service or a privately hosted application. Each scenario dictates a different approach to managing and securing its digital location. It's the backbone of accessibility and operational integrity for the software.

    Verifying Authenticity and Security of Addresses

    So, you've found potential addresses related to Pseionestreamse Software – whether it's for download, support, or the digital location of the service. The next crucial step, my friends, is verification. How do you make sure the address you have is the real deal and, most importantly, secure? First and foremost, always prioritize the official website. As mentioned before, this is your most trusted source. Look for security indicators in your browser: the padlock icon next to the URL and the https:// prefix indicate that the connection is encrypted, which is a basic but essential security measure for any site handling sensitive information. When you find a download link or a support portal URL, compare it meticulously with the URLs listed in the 'Contact Us', 'About', or 'Legal' sections of the known official website. Even a slight difference in spelling, a misplaced hyphen, or an unfamiliar domain extension can signify a phishing attempt or a fake site. Secondly, for digital addresses (IP ranges or server names used by cloud services), you can often perform WHOIS lookups or use network diagnostic tools like ping or traceroute to get more information about the IP addresses. While this is more technical, it can help confirm if the servers are registered under the expected entity. For support channels, check if the email addresses or portal URLs listed on third-party sites match those explicitly mentioned on Pseionestreamse Software's official domain. A common tactic by scammers is to create support emails that are one character off from the legitimate ones. Lastly, trust your gut. If something feels off – if the website looks unprofessional, contains numerous spelling errors, or asks for excessive personal information upfront – it’s best to err on the side of caution. Contacting their official support channel (using an address you've verified from their main website) to confirm other addresses is always a smart move. Verifying the authenticity and security of these addresses protects you from fraud, data breaches, and ensures you're interacting with the legitimate Pseionestreamse Software infrastructure.
